«Reserve+» now allows you to apply for a deferral online for parents with many children

The «Reserve+» app has a new feature that allows parents with many children to apply for a deferment from mobilization. This applies to those who are raising three minor children in a joint marriage. This was announced by Deputy Minister of Defense for Digitalization Kateryna Chernogorenko.

The online deferment in «Reserve+» works as follows. A person liable for military service who is eligible for a deferment must log in to the «Reserve+» application and send a request through the menu in the form of an orange circle with three horizontal dots. The system will check whether you are eligible for a deferral. If so, this status will be reflected in the electronic military record.

«Today, the Reserve+ app has a new feature that allows parents with many children who have three or more minor children in a joint marriage to apply for a deferment from mobilization. To get such a deferment, you just need to send a request in the Reserve+ app. The system will automatically check the right to deferment and display the corresponding status in your electronic military document,” Chernogorenko said.

It also specifies that for parents who have children from different marriages, one of the conditions for obtaining a deferral is the absence of significant child support arrears. The amount of the debt should not exceed three monthly payments according to the Unified Register of Debtors.

According to Chernogorenko, 150 thousand deferrals have already been issued or extended through the «Reserve+» application. As a reminder, this the feature became available on November 10. Initially, only people with disabilities, as well as students, postgraduates, and doctoral students who are studying in a sequential order, could apply for a deferment online.
